Test Triangle is seeking a Lead Enterprise Engineer / Architect to assist in maturing the Engineering Excellence practice across Cyber.
You will collaborate with engineering teams to standardise processes and drive automation, quality and continuous improvement in cyber services.
The role focuses on establishing an engineering excellence program, embedding best practices, and working with capability owners to deliver measurable outcomes across the bank’s cyber engineering landscape.
